FAQ about Kuroishi
When was Kuroishi founded?
Kuroishi was founded on July 1, 1954.
How old is Kuroishi?
Kuroishi is roughly 72 years old.
What is the population of Kuroishi?
The latest estimate puts the population at about 31,604.
What is the land area of Kuroishi?
Kuroishi covers roughly 217 km².
